And because there's distribution but also only a small number of semi-trusted peers, a "blockchain" would be efficient as it wouldn't have to be a proof of work, it would only need to be a signed "public" ledger (public in the sense that all companies can access and add to it). Don't think bitcoin, think a git repo with a bunch of committer signing all their commits.
